Output 7a653e429bd42e6db6af712a4d2f199a2973d052d4568e2f3fd4347440611b5e:0

value
36850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1bb3fd949a30b14d7aa54aa0566c609561fdc5e OP_EQUAL
address
3HtmqpDBSJ3dJxPtCANzLhycwFzo4W6t1g
transaction
7a653e429bd42e6db6af712a4d2f199a2973d052d4568e2f3fd4347440611b5e
confirmations
129835
spent
true